SUBMINIATURE DIP RELAY
FEATURES
Low profile for compact board spacing
DC coils to 48 VDC
Life expectancy to 10 million operations
Fits standard 16 pin IC socket
Epoxy sealed for automatic wave soldering and cleaning
Meets FCC Part 68.302 1500 V lightning surge
Meets FCC Part 68.304 1000 V dielectric
UL, CUR file E43203
CONTACTS
Arrangement DPDT (2 Form C)
Bifurcated crossbar contacts
Ratings Resistive load:
Max. switched power: 60 W or 125 VA Max. switched current: 2 A Max. switched voltage: 220 VDC or 250 VAC UL Rating: 1 A at 24 VDC
0.5 A at 120 VAC
Material Silver palladium, gold clad
Resistance < 50 milliohms initially
GENERAL DATA
Life Expectancy Minimum operations
Mechanical 1 x 10
8
Electrical 5 x 105at 1 A 30 VDC
Operate Time (typical) 5 ms at nominal coil voltage
Release Time (typical) 2 ms at nominal coil voltage
(with no coil suppression)
Capacitance (max.) Contact to contact: 1.2 pF
Contact set to contact set: 1.6 pF Contact to coil: 1.5 pF
Bounce At 10 mA contact current (typical) 2 ms at operate N.O. side
3 ms at operate N.C. side
Dielectric Strength 1000 Vrms contact to coil (at sea level for 1 min.) 1000 Vrms contact to contact
1000 Vrms between contact sets
Insulation Resistance 1000 megohms min. at 20°C, 500 VDC,
50% RH
Dropout Greater than 5% of nominal coil voltage
Ambient Temperature At nominal coil voltage
Operating -55°C (-67°F) to 90°C (194°F) Storage -55°C (-67°F) to 105°C (221°F)
Vibration 0.062" DA at 10–55 Hz
Shock 20 g
Enclosure P.B.T. polyester (UL94 V-0)
Terminals Tinned copper alloy, P.C.
Max. Solder Temp. 270°C (518°F)
Max. Solder Time 5 seconds
Max. Solvent Temp. 80°C (176°F)
Max. Immersion Time 30 seconds
Weight 4.5 grams
COIL
Power
At Pickup Voltage 98 mW - Standard coils (typical) 74 mW - Sensitive coils Max. Continuous 0.94 W at 20°C (68°F) Dissipation
Temperature Rise 15°C (27°F) at nominal coil voltage
Temperature Max. 105°C (221°F)
NOTES
1. All values at 20°C (68°F).
2. Relay may pull in with less than “Must Operate” value.
3. Relay adjustment may be affected if undue pressure is exerted on relay case.
4. Specifications subject to change without notice.
